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Little Sutton to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) start from as little as £15.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Little Sutton to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) start from £77.90 one way, or £111.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Little Sutton to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) are available for £83.10 one way, or £166.20 return

Facilities at Little Sutton

As a modest-sized station, Little Sutton offers key facilities essential for a smooth travel experience. Despite not having a ticket office, it serves travelers efficiently with ticket machines to purchase or collect tickets for your journey. For those looking for accessibility, rest assured the station has accessible ticket machines and an induction loop.

The station has a reasonable degree of step-free access. While considered Category B, it's advised to double-check the access details, especially if you're in need of assistance. Unfortunately, the station doesn't have wa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so plan accordingly if you anticipate waiting time.

Travel Connections

While Little Sutton may not boast an on-site taxi rank, it works well within the wider transportation network. For those continuing their journey by bus, detailed onward travel information can be accessed via here or through the Traveline service. Despite the lack of a taxi rank or car hire facilities directly on site, the nearest accessible station offering comprehensive transport links is Hooton.

In addition, those looking to connect to air travel can reach Liverpool John Lennon Airport easily. With the convenience of integrated rail and bus tickets, just mention 'Liverpool John Lennon Airport' when purchasing your train fare for a seamless transition from Little Sutton to the airport.

Amenities and Facilities

At Exhibition Centre (Glasgow), starting your journey is a breeze. The station’s ticket office is open from early morning until late at night, making it convenient for you to purchase or collect your tickets during the week and on weekends. Don’t have time to stand in line? No worries! There are ticket machines available so you can swiftly grab your fare and be on your way. Plus, these machines are accessible, ensuring that everyone can use them with ease.

For those keen on travelling smart, the station supports smartcards, though it does not issue them on-site. Fear not; validators are provided for a quick and tech-savvy entry and exit. And if you have any questions or require assistance, there's a friendly staff presence, ready to help you from their post at the help point or ticket office.

Transport Options at Your Service

The Exhibition Centre (Glasgow) station is well-connected to several transport options, ensuring you can reach your final destination without hassle. For bus services, simply head over to Minerva Street where buses pick up and drop off passengers. You can check the exact stop through the handy ///what3words location service. If you prefer to travel by taxi, a quick visit to TrainTaxi will provide full details of available taxi services. And for all the latest on local bus routes and timings, Travel Line Scotland stands ready as your comprehensive guide.
